Safety
Electric scooters are a great way to travel but you must be aware of safety features before using them. Many manufacturers offer user manuals that contain vital information, such as operating guidelines, safety specifications and correct maintenance guidelines. Request an example from your mobility provider to see the stability of your device before you purchase.
bariatric mobility scooters scooters aren't designed to be used on rough or uneven surfaces, so it is crucial to drive only on footpaths and other roads that are safe. Always wear bright colors and use reflective accessories to improve your visibility, and be sure to include lights in your vehicle for nighttime use. Consider adding a bell or horn to your scooter so that pedestrians are aware of your presence.
The brake system is among the most important safety features on the mobility scooter for travel scooter. It should be easy to operate and reach. Most models have a lever on the handle that, when press will bring the scooter to a complete stop. Many manufacturers also have handbrakes to improve safety and control. It is important to practice braking before you hit the road. Also, inspect your brakes for wear and tear often.
Many scooters feature pneumatic tires which are filled with air, allowing them to absorb shock and maintain stability on uneven terrain. They also come with tread patterns that allow them to be able to grip different surfaces and are designed for maximum durability.
The controller is a crucial security feature of an electric scooter. It manages the power flow from the batteries to the motor, and regulates functions such as acceleration and braking. Some models also come with adjustable speed settings, allowing users to tailor their experience.
It is essential to use a reputable charger when charging your mobility scooter and you should never leave it unattended. According to Joe Romm and Andrew Baldwin of Penn Today, leaving e-scooter batteries unattended can cause fires that are more difficult to control than traditional fires because the chemical components in these batteries can react aggressively with water.
Comfort
Most manufacturers offer a variety of adjustments to make sure that an electric scooter is suitable for the individual. This includes a variety of seating options, like seats that rotate 360 degrees and those that have extra padding and lumbar support. They may also have power mobility scooters height adjustments, and armrests can be removed or added as needed. Some manufacturers allow customers to select a tiller or steering column, based on personal preference and size. Smaller scooters usually have thinner tillers that are easier to turn, while larger models have more robust tillers that are more stable.
Many scooters also have wide decks, which allow riders to place their foot side by side. This improves balance, and increases comfort during long rides. Some decks also have anti-slip surfaces, which can prevent foot injuries in wet conditions. Some scooters also come with convenient features, like a dash which allows riders to track their battery level and speed. An alarm system that is keyless can also assist in keeping a rider safe and sound.
Another aspect to consider is the capability of electric scooters to handle diverse weather conditions. Most scooters are able to handle mild to moderate temperatures. However extreme temperatures and steep slopes must be avoided. If you can, it's a good idea to take a walk or use roads that are quiet whenever you can.
